For real, look st your local Craig's List ads - you can get great bags & cases for $10-30 bucks each.

I always have at least one empty extra in the closet!

Come to think about it, I actually have several empty for different purposes and I pick and fill the one I need for that specific time.

i.e. I have one specific for hiking - it's small, light and it includes a water bladder section. One messenger bag for when I'm just driving around in the truck, and a couple different sized backpack styles for different kinds of shoots.
